SQL语句之数据更改

功不唐捐-纯小喜 2021-08-06

栏目: nginx ·

来源: 功不唐捐-纯小喜

作者:功不唐捐-纯小喜

简介  这篇文章主要介绍了SQL语句之数据更改以及相关的经验技巧,文章约1054字,浏览量142,点赞数2,值得参考!

1.插入数据

语句:

insert into 表名 (列表名) values()  --若插入的数据包含了所有的字段,那么列表名可省略

示例:

INSERT  INTO `role`(`ID`,`ROLE_NAME`,`ROLE_DESC`) VALUES (1,\'院长\',\'管理整个学院\'),(2,\'总裁\',\'管理整个公司\'),(3,\'校长\',\'管理整个学校\');   --不省略

INSERT  INTO  `role` VALUES (1,\'院长\',\'管理整个学院\'),(2,\'总裁\',\'管理整个公司\'),(3,\'校长\',\'管理整个学校\');   --省略列表名

 

2.更新数据

语句:

update 表名 set 列名 = 表达式 where 更新条件   -- where表示是有条件更新,若没有where,则是无条件更新某一列值。

示例:

要求:

  对student表中,名字为张三的学生,其年龄加1

update student set age = age + 1 where name=\'张三\'

  无条件更新所有学生年龄

update student set age = age + 1

 

3.删除数据

无条件删除:

delete from 表名  -- 删除后,表的结构依然存在,但表为空表

有条件删除:

delete from 表名 where 删除条件

 


以上就是本文的全部内容,希望对大家的学习有所帮助,本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。 原文地址:https://www.cnblogs.com/chunxiaoxi/p/15106605.html

相关文章

python-sql语句集体更改数据(示例代码)

Mysql之基础sql语句(示例代码)

【Vegas原创】查询SQL Server更改记录的语句

MySQL 修改数据表sql语句(示例代码)

【sql语句】好用的sql语句之项目数据库学习总结

Sql Server2008数据类型更改不能保存?

数据库性能优化之SQL语句优化1(示例代码)

SQL主要语句之DDL语句(示例代码)